Gillingham (Kent) Train Station offers a range of facilities to make your journey more enjoyable. The ticket office is open from early morning until late in the evening, with automated machines available for collecting tickets purchased online. The station is fully accessible with step-free access throughout, making it convenient for passengers using wheelchairs or those with mobility impairments. Though there is no waiting room, a seating area is available.
For your comfort, the station provides accessible toilets and baby-changing facilities located on platforms 1/2 and 3. Refreshments are easy to find with a coffee shop and vending machines on-site. An ATM is conveniently located outside the main entrance for any last-minute cash needs.
Gillingham (Kent) is well-connected with various transport options to ensure a smooth transition from train to your final destination. Local taxi services are easily accessible from the side of the station on Railway Street. Bus services are also conveniently reachable, with further information available here to help you plan your onward travel.
In the event of rail disruptions, a rail replacement service operates from the side entrance to platform 3, providing continuity in your travel plans.

The station is equipped with all the necessary facilities to make your journey seamless. Whether you're purchasing tickets from the office open from 06:00 to 20:00 on weekdays or collecting pre-purchased tickets from its accessible machines, getting your travel documentation is straightforward. The station supports smartcard transactions, and discounts are available for holders of the Disabled Persons Railcard.
Although there's no waiting room, comfortable seating areas ensure you can relax while waiting for your train. Plus, with CCTV present, safety is a clear priority. For assistance within the station, help points are strategically placed—staffed seven days a week to provide support, making it a friendly and accommodating place for everyone.
Welwyn Garden City is a Category A station, offering step-free access throughout. While tactile surfaces are not standard across all platform edges, there's comprehensive assistance for travelers needing support. This includes ramp access to trains and the option for pre-booked or 'turn up and go' help-- ensuring your journey is comfortable from departure to arrival. Despite not having accessible toilets on-site, facilities are located on the platform for travelers' convenience.
